Monroe police are looking for several men who allegedly stole narcotics from the Rite Aid Pharmacy on Route 111 around 3:30 p.m. Wednesday.
They are asking for the public's help in identifying the suspects involved in the robbery.
Police say four men with ski masks entered the store and made an employee open a safe where the narcotics were located, then took off with the drugs.
Police are currently unsure about the location of the vehicle after the incident.
